Describes a method for assessing the wind-opposed burning behaviour and spread of flame of horizontally mounted floorings exposed to a heat flux radiant in a test chamber, when ignited with pilot flames. Applicable to all types of flooring e.g. textile carpet, cork, wood, rubber and plastics coverings as well as coatings.
